ABSTRACT An injection molding apparatus is disclosed for forming articles with internal undercuts by the use of lifter heads with transversely extending protrusions. The lifter heads are received in recesses in the mold projections which form the interior of the molded article. The transverse protrusions of the lifter heads extend into the voids surrounding the projections to form the undercuts. The lifter heads are extended outwardly from the projections to remove the article from the mold. Ejector pins move the molded article outwardly from the lifter heads. The lifter head protrusions have inward ramping surfaces which facilitate the removal of the molded article. A lifter head may include two, angularly offset protrusions which form two undercuts near the corner between intersecting internal walls of the molded article. The protrusions have beveled release surfaces which allow the molded article to shift transversely off the lifter heads.
